Reasons to seek out emergency care after an accident:

hidden injuries can be life-threatening

Not all injuries are immediately apparent. Some injuries, such as internal bleeding, organ damage, or soft tissue injuries, may not present symptoms right away. These types of injuries can be life-threatening if left untreated.

preventing long-term health problems

Diagnostic tests are crucial for uncovering hidden injuries that you might not feel or notice at first. Without proper evaluation, these injuries could worsen over time, leading to chronic pain or more severe complications.

Legal & insurance implications

Seeking medical attention at the ER ensures that there is an official record of your injuries. This can be essential for documenting your injuries and establishing a timeline of injury.

peace of mind

After a traumatic event like a motor vehicle accident, adrenaline can mask pain and other symptoms. It’s common for people to feel “okay” shortly after the accident, only for symptoms to surface hours or days later. An ER visit offers reassurance that you are in good health.
